I am having my wedding at the Rockhouse in June. A couple things: they prefer, but do not require that you book the whole property. The whole property is blocked off for your guests to book (Thursday-Sunday), but 4 months prior to the wedding, the rooms are made available to the public. There is an $8000 minimum food and beverage requirement in order to use the restaurant for your reception. But if you don't think you can meet that requirement, you can use the poolside location. That is what we are doing. I expect about 40 guests at our wedding, so think we'll occupy about 70-80 percent of the property.
